Harry Potter and the Prisoner of Azkaban
Could there be a more fitting place to start than with the boy who lived? J.K. Rowling's third installment in the Harry Potter series is a masterclass in enchanted sequels. It introduces new characters (hello, Sirius Black and Remus Lupin!), deepens existing ones, and delves into darker, more complex themes. Plus, who can forget the incredible revelation about Peter Pettigrew? Talk about a spellbinding twist!
The Empire Strikes Back
Moving from the magical to the cinematic, we find another enchanting sequel in George Lucas' Star Wars sequel, The Empire Strikes Back. This film took the original's universe and expanded it, introducing new planets, characters, and plotlines. It also delved deeper into its characters' psyches, giving us iconic moments like the revelation about Darth Vader's lineage. It's no wonder this sequel is often hailed as the best in the franchise.
The Dark Tower II: The Drawing of the Three
Stephen King's sequel to his epic fantasy series, The Dark Tower, is a prime example of an enchanted follow-up. It builds on the first book's world-building, introducing new characters and deepening the mythology. But it also subverts expectations, with its unique structure and unexpected plot twists. It's a testament to King's storytelling prowess that he could make a sequel that feels both familiar and fresh.
